If you're looking for Mech games, here's some lesser known titles you may enjoy that are on sale; most of which have gotten recent updates:

>Hardcore Mecha ($16.99 usd)
A 2D platform shooter that has finally recieved a long awaited translation. Sadly however a lot of the sizable cast is behind backer codes which you have to use to unlock new mechs and characters. That are only usable in multiplayer.

>Project Nimbus ($14.99)
A stylish high speed anime influinced mecha game with some minor elements of bullet hell. Very fast and frantic, but the lack of customization options is something of a downer. The game origionally launched 5 years ago, but the devs still provide updates from time to time.

>Garrison: Archangel ($11.99)
Basically the spiritual successor to Custom Robo with quite a few customization options. It's an early access game and the online multiplayer is somewhat buggy and empty and the gameplay takes some getting used to. The team is apparently working on a story mode. Also free demo (a bit outdated though).

Buddha was right, and all living things are bound to a cycle of death and rebirth by their own desires. The people who built the ruined machinery you crawl through wanted out, and had discovered a way to do it that didn't involve denying all their worldly needs. There is a great, likely bottomless ocean deep under the earth, and the water of this ocean will permanently destroy things immersed in it, including souls. The people could refine this void fluid, and transcend the mortal coil by letting themselves be dissolved by it.
They weren't satisfied with just that, though. They wanted the entire ecosystem to have the option to ascend, not just themselves. To find a solution to this problem, they built a great number of massive organic supercomputers, designed to look for a better magic bullet that would allow absolutely everything to reach enlightenment.
The supercomputers required vast amounts of water to operate, and evaporated it into the atmosphere. This was drastic enough to alter the weather around them, leading to near-constant heavy rain. In the later days of the civilization, everyone lived in cities constructed on top of the massive computer structures, above the cloud layer.
The people eventually all left the world by way of void fluid, leaving the supercomputers to their search. So far, no solution has been found, and the infrastructure is constantly decaying.
You don't know any of this. You are a slugcat. What you need to care about is that sometimes the rain lets up, and you have a few minutes to go find some food and a safe place to hibernate through the next rain cycle.

Tome itself makes no sense to buy on sale. Its free.

DLC:
Ashes is cheap and worth it IF you like melee. Doesn't add many new areas but the Doomefl is pretty nice for low mobility classes and both the classes it adds are surprisingly fun compared to the vanilla vim classes. Doombringer is a glass canon with next to no defenses that just hits really fucking hard. Feels a lot like the rogues except it does more damage and lacks their utility.
Demonologist is the opposite; its the tankiest class in the game with its weird absortion shield and tries to outlast enemies. It can also regen vim, but this is from an RNG seed, so I have gone the entire game without this and it sucks without it.
They both have the downside of having to spam a certain move on cooldown for vim/seed impregnation like all vim classes though.

Embers is the best DLC. Adds 3 races and their own campaign, all of which are strong. Adds the broken overly versatile tinker system which gives free everything and allows undead to heal with infusion slots. Adds 2 ranged classes I don't like and the Sawbutcher. Sawbutcher is the best melee in the game with the highest mobility, sustain stripping, absurd burst and sustained damage, a simple and fun playstyle and unique overpowered steamsaw weapons.

The last DLC sucks dick and is overpriced but is worth it if you get the collection since it doesn't add much price then.
2 races.
One, the Drem, is broken. Best race in the game. Unlike the Shalore, the best vanilla race, it starts the game broken. Frenzy is busted and its hp is tied best of any race.
The other race is anti-magic by default and as a result sucks ass and doesn't work with most classes.
Adds comparable areas to Ashes, but they're copy pasted vanilla areas with a new skin.
And some books with give powers... but the powers are just vanilla spells enemies use

Absurdly overpriced and lazy.

The collection is worth it if you already played and liked tome.

FTL is unironically the absolute fucking masterpiece. One of the best space games ever made. It perfectly captures the feel of spaceship captain going on a dangerous mission and exploring curious corners of space in the meantime, it's like a Star Trek episode written by G.R.R. Martin. Ship customization and power management are really well-designed without any clutter and any upgrade and power bar matters.
Into The Breach from same devs is also pretty great, it's easier, but the mix of turn-based tactics and puzzle feels pretty unique and unlocking new squads and experimenting with cheesy squad composition is really fun. I played it so hard on release that I was having pixelated turn-based dreams with same fps as animations in the game.
Subset Games are amazing guys, I watched their GDC talks and was really impressed by how clear their vision of their games is.
